Types of Garage Doors
When thinking about the perfect garage door for your home, recognizing the various kinds offered is important for both capability and aesthetic appeals. There are numerous typical styles of garage doors that house owners can pick from, each offering distinct benefits to suit different requirements.
One of the most prevalent type is the sectional garage door, characterized by its panels that hinge with each other and roll up along tracks. This layout allows for effective room usage and is offered in numerous materials, including steel and timber. One more prominent choice is the roll-up garage door, which contains a continuous curtain of slats that roll around a drum, making it optimal for business buildings or homes with restricted headroom.
Swing-out doors, usually looking like typical barn doors, are one more selection, providing a captivating look but needing sufficient room in front of the garage to open fully. Additionally, tilt-up doors give a solitary panel that turns up and out when opened up, which can be a space-saver but might have limitations in design flexibility.
Eventually, choosing the best type of garage door entails taking into consideration not just the aesthetic charm yet additionally the functional needs specific to your home.

Attributes of Each Kind
Discovering the attributes of each sort of garage door exposes distinct benefits tailored to meet various homeowner demands.
Steel garage doors are recognized for their resilience and low upkeep demands. They are available in a range of coatings and styles, offering adaptability in visual appeals while providing solid safety and security. On the various other hand, wood garage doors exude a timeless charm and can be tailored quickly, enabling property owners to attain a special look. Nonetheless, they commonly call for more upkeep to avoid weather-related damages.
Aluminum garage doors are resistant and lightweight to corrosion, making them an outstanding selection for seaside locations. They frequently include modern designs and can be completed in a range of colors, improving visual appeal. Fiberglass doors combine the look of timber with the toughness of steel, providing an eye-catching alternative that requires much less maintenance.
Common Repair Service Concerns
Understanding the functions of numerous garage doors is important not only for choice yet likewise for preparing for possible repair work needs. Each kind of garage door, whether it be sectional, roller, or tilt-up, has its special set of typical fixing concerns that owners should be conscious of.
One prevalent issue across different garage door types is the malfunctioning of the opener. Troubles might occur due to electric faults, imbalance, or worn-out equipments. Another frequent worry is the damage of garage door springs. These components birth the weight of the door, and in time, they can end up being weak or break, bring about functional problems.

Maintenance Tips
Proper maintenance of your garage door is crucial for guaranteeing its durability and smooth operation. Regular examinations need to be conducted to identify any indications of wear or damage. Beginning by analyzing the door's springs, wires, and rollers for fraying or corrosion, as these elements are critical for safe performance.
Lubrication is another key facet of upkeep. Utilize a silicone-based lubricating substance on all relocating parts, including tracks, rollers, and hinges, to minimize rubbing. It is recommended to do this lubrication every 6 months to stop wear and tear.
Furthermore, make certain that the garage door tracks are devoid of particles and effectively lined up. Imbalance can lead to operational concerns and possible safety hazards. Tidy the tracks regularly with a wet towel to eliminate dirt and gunk.
Choosing the Right Door
When choosing a garage door, several aspects should be taken into account to guarantee it fulfills both useful and visual requirements. Examine the material choices available, consisting of steel, timber, aluminum, and fiberglass. Each material provides distinctive advantages, such as longevity, upkeep, and insulation requirements. For instance, steel doors are low-maintenance and robust, while wooden doors can give a timeless aesthetic but require more upkeep.
Additionally, believe regarding the door's insulation residential properties, specifically if you live in a region with extreme temperatures. Protected doors enhance energy efficiency and aid manage garage temperature level.
One more critical aspect is the door's size and weight, which need to fit your garage opening and work with your opener system. Review the safety includes used, as a garage door offers as an obstacle to your home.
